More Nearby Attractions
* The Murphy Riverwalk: Enjoy a beautiful, well-maintained trail that follows the Valley and Hiwassee rivers, perfect for walking, jogging, and scenic views.
* Farmers Markets: Check out local farmers markets for fresh produce, artisan goods, and a taste of local culture. The Murphy Market is at the historic L&N Depot downtown every Saturday from April to October.
* Flea Markets: For those who love treasure hunting, Murphy has a bustling flea market scene. Check out Deckers Flea Market and the Ranger Flea Market for a wide variety of items from antiques to produce and handmade goods.
* Piney Knob Trail System: For hiking and mountain biking enthusiasts, this trail system offers a challenging and rewarding experience just minutes from downtown.
* Casino Fun (12 min away!): Try your luck at the nearby Harrah's Cherokee Valley River Casino & Hotel. Inside the casino, you can dine at Ramsay's Kitchen by Gordon Ramsay, featuring signature dishes from the multi-Michelin-starred chef. For gaming, test your skills in the WORLD SERIES OF POKER room, enjoy games of blackjack, or try your luck at one of the endless slot machines. Other typical casino activities like craps and roulette are also available.
* Other Outdoor Activities: Explore pristine lakes like Hiwassee for boating, fishing, and canoeing, and discover stunning local waterfalls.
* Hiwassee Dam: Drive up to see this impressive TVA dam and enjoy panoramic lake views.
* Cherokee Lake Recreation Area: A quiet spot perfect for fishing, picnics, and easy walks, located off of Highway 294.
* Hanging Dog Recreation Area: This spot on Hiwassee Lake is great for fishing, hiking, and boating, with a boat launch available.
* Great Smoky Mountains National Park - Oconaluftee Visitor Center: About a 75-minute scenic drive away, this visitor center is a gateway to the park and features cultural history exhibits, the Mountain Farm Museum, and fields where you can often spot elk.
* Folk School Charm: Immerse yourself in the arts at the renowned John C. Campbell Folk School, which offers concerts and unique craft or dance classes just a short drive away.
* Fields of the Wood: A unique, Bible-based theme park in the Great Smoky Mountains featuring the world's largest Ten Commandments on a mountainside, a replica of Golgotha, and Prayer Mountain. A truly one-of-a-kind destination that offers both natural beauty and spiritual reflection
* Nantahala River Rapids and Tubing: Experience the thrill of whitewater rapids or a relaxing float down the scenic Nantahala River, with options for all skill levels. Several outfitters nearby offer guided trips and rentals.
* The Tail of the Dragon: For thrill-seekers, the world-famous Tail of the Dragon (US-129) is a short drive away, offering 318 curves in 11 miles for motorcycles and sports cars.
* Cherohala Skyway: Awarded Hagerty's 2025 Road of the Year, this scenic 43-mile byway is just under an hour away. It connects Robbinsville, NC, to Tellico Plains, TN, offering breathtaking views, hiking trails, and waterfalls.
